Finish Production Supervisor

  • Showplace Wood Products
  • Harrisburg, South Dakota
  • Full Time

A Finish Manufacturing Supervisor is responsible for leading and overseeing paint and finishing operations while producing quality products and meeting the daily demands of the Production Schedule. Responsibilities of the position includes but are not limited to: direct supervision of departmental Group Leaders, maintaining organized work areas in compliance with all plant safety guidelines, participating and encouraging process improvement efforts throughout the company and promoting open, respectful communication among all Showplace employees.
